Good morning and welcome to Tuesday Treat. Today, we're talking about A Rainy Night in Georgia, a coming of age story about the importance of not texting and driving.
Teens face a multitude of issues as they navigate these turbulent years. Some claim the 21st century has had more issues than at any other time. This may or may not be true. There are certainly teenage problems being shared on social media or on news stations on a daily basis. Some even saying many teens traverse a minefield to make it through every day. With social media, twenty-four hours a day being connected with friends around the world, and expectations to succeed in everything having to do with life, it certainly appears teenagers are having a difficult time.
One of the things teenagers face is getting their driver’s license and (hopefully) a car of their very own. These important milestones come with a lot of responsibility in addition to a release of the tight leash their parents have had them on. There is also the temptation to share with their myriad of friends on social media to document where they are, how they got there, and what they’re doing with their smart phones. Many teenagers claim they can multi-task (drive and text/upload a video to Facebook or Twitter at the same time). These teens are in for a very rude awakening, for the roads are not to be taken lightly and a moment’s inattention can lead to disaster.
#ItCanWait
AT&T has sponsored this website for several years. The purpose is for individuals to visit and pledge to put their phones down while driving. Nearly 40 million people have already signed the pledge, including this author. Please talk with your teenage driver and as a family, pledge to drive phone free at this link.

It Can Wait
